Jeff Yass is a co-founder of Susquehanna International Group (SIG), a major global trading and market-making firm. SIG is known for options expertise, quantitative trading, and a training culture grounded in probabilistic decision-making. Yass’s firm is influential across derivatives markets even though it is less of a traditional long-only stock-picking franchise.

Jeff Yass's Q3 2018 Portfolio in Review

As of Q3 2018, Jeff Yass held 11,024 positions worth $304B, up 4.3% from $291B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 27% of the portfolio.

Jeff Yass's Q3 2018 filing shows 1,516 new, 3,541 increased, 3,939 reduced and 1,939 closed positions. Its largest new stake was iShares Core US Aggregate Bond ETF: 1,853,766 shares worth $196M. The largest sale was Altaba Inc, an estimated $948M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Consumer Discretionary at 1.7% of assets, up from 0.99% a quarter earlier, followed by Technology and Communication Services.
